At Rimetea you are invited to discover the fascinating story of the hydraulic hammer, a real monument of folk metallurgy, which remained in use until 1967.
Imagine stepping back in time to a medieval era when blacksmiths like this were at the heart of production and craftsmanship. Here you woud find all the tools you would need to improve your life - from essential farming tools such as ploughs, hoes and scythes to household essentials like hammers, nails and knives.
Ingenious craftsmen have created a complex and efficient system - in its day, a full-blown factory. Today you have the privilege of admiring the last working example, carefully preserved at the Open Air Museum.
